Output ec6ab57b2539b96e62a294018039df20d85916174e3fb6cb8905311cc83318d4:2

value
81335909
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2be287174ad7d6f2c941f97d80a1614517fb4207 OP_EQUALVERIFY OP_CHECKSIG
address
1513Rfp7MuvQxKfB5gsrCYregAX12b3GEf
transaction
ec6ab57b2539b96e62a294018039df20d85916174e3fb6cb8905311cc83318d4
spent
true